Whether you’re at a physical casino or playing an online version, the concept is the same: spin the reels and hope that you match up the symbols. However, online casinos use different technology to determine the outcome of a spin. While physical slots have mechanisms that spin the reels, online ones rely on random number generators (RNG) to create random sequences every millisecond of the day.

To play an online slot, you’ll need to set your coin size and the number of pay lines. You can find this information in the paytable or on the game’s help screen. Once you’ve done this, press the spin button to start the action. A win occurs when you line up matching symbols on a payline, which runs horizontally across the reels (though some games have vertical or diagonal pay lines).
